    How can I retreive purchsed iTunes that I lost after I had my computer system restored? I re-loaded the iPod + iTunes disc and non of my songs seem available to me.

    That is going to depend on what you mean by "restore". If you formatted your hard drive and did not have a backup then the music files are gone and you will have to re purchase them all. Same thing if you
    If you still have your music files all you need to do is add them to iTunes. Go to File > Add Folder to Lib... and point to where the files are.
    If you believe you still have the music files but do not know where they are try doing a search for *.m4p, or *.mpb, or *.mp3. If the files are still on your hard drive then that should find them.

  • Transferring itunes for a system restore

    Hey everyone, this is my first time posting so bear with me here. I was wanting to system restore my mac by putting in the original install disc. I know how to back up all of my other files, but itunes is the only one I'm concerned about. How can I transfer all my songs successfully from my current itunes library to my new one after the system restore. I want to make sure I don't lose the licenses and be unable to play any of my songs after the system restore. I also have a couple movies I purchased over itunes and want to make sure those transfer as well. Thanks for the help!

    Copy the entire iTunes folder (the entire folder, not just the iTunes Music folder) from your user's Music folder to some external medium (an external hard drive is easiest). Deauthorize your system from any iTunes Store accounts you've been using by using the Deauthorize Computer command under the Store menu in iTunes. Re-do your system and recreate your Mac OS X user account. Copy the iTunes folder back from your external medium to your user's Music folder. Launch iTunes and everything should be back; just play an item purchased from the iTunes Store, or use the Authorize command under the Store menu, to re-authorize the computer.

  • Uploading previous iWeb work after a system restore?

    How do I upload previous iWeb work after a system restore?
    I backed up my data on a Hard-drive then I did a factory reset or restore of my hard-drive....
    Now I am attempting to open my previous iWeb work online and it is not working please help.....

    Your domain.sites2 file is the file that iWeb stores all its data and it is this file that you need if you want to continue updating your website in iWeb. 
    It is found under your User/Library/Application Support/iWeb folder and then the domain.sites file.
    Your user library is the one with the house and this is where your personal user information is stored as opposed to your System Library which is general and where iWeb is not.
    If you don't have your domain.sites file then you will have to re-build your site from scratch as iWeb does not have the ability to read or open html files - so a previously published site - it is a one way street creating html files upon publishing.

  • 1.Backup to External drive 2. CoverArt lost after Windows system restore

    I recently spent many hours searching for and applying cover art for my music which was mostly ripped before cover art was readily available.
    Because of this investment, I want to be sure my library is fully backed up. I want to use space on an external drive, rather than DVD's.
    I noticed as I added art, iTunes started acting sluggish. I thought it might be because of the new version or a recent Windows Vista update. So I decided to run system restore. I was appalled to discover that restore wiped out the art I had added. So I reversed the restore and the cover art returned. It became clear to me that the art must be stored in some other way than in the actual music file. I've searched the forum and found others who had problems with system restore, but no explanation of exactly what I should do if I want to proceed with a system restore. I use system restore several times a year and I have never lost anything in iTunes before I started adding cover art. I also never had a problem with sluggishness til I added a bunch of cover art.
    My library is large at 3000 items.
    Is there a way to compact or optimize the database to improve responsiveness?
    Is there a way to backup to an external drive? Is it just a file copy and export library file?
    If I export the library as an xml file before I do a system restore, can I then replace it after the restore and protect my cover art.

    To be completely sure what you're doing please take a look at your iTunes Folder and see what Vista stores inside it. To find it, go to Start>Computer>Hard Disk C>Users>Your Name>Music>iTunes>.......
    Please note there is an artwork folder PLUS a music folder!
    My guess is that your system restore point pre-dated the time you added artwork to your iTunes files. (Celebrate that system restore still works for you--I have not been able to successfully restore for over a year now--Norton Internet Security causes system restore failures for many Windows users! I've tried to do this using Windows XP and Vista--and I can never successfully restore anymore.)
    To fully backup your library, just copy the entire iTunes folder to another source--second hard drive, USB drive, or burn it to a CD or DVD, etc.
    If you're experiencing "sluggishness" it may be due to the amount of RAM on your system. iTunes needs a great deal of RAM to run smoothly. You can choose to: increase the RAM on your system, OR, turn off cover flow/album view and see if things run more smoothly.

  • After Full System Restore

    I just did a full system restore using time machine, and I have a question. After this is done, I noticed that I had to set up my external hard drive, which I used to do the system restore, once again to work with time machine. Because of this, time machine starts over from the very beginning and the previous backups seem to be lost. However, when I drill down on my external hard drive, I see two folders "mynameImac1" and "mynameImac2". Imac 2 is my newest backup. So what about my old backups? Apparently they're still on my external hard drive under Imac 1. Can I access these time machine backups or should I just delete this folder?
    Thanks,
    Nick

    Whatever you do, do NOT delete that folder via the Finder. You will hopelessly choke your Mac. Never change or delete anything of Time Machine's that way; it may get very grumpy.
    TM has started a new sequence of backups.
    To view them via Time Machine, hold down the Option key while selecting the TM icon in your menubar. That will change the +Enter Time Machine+ option to +Browse Other Time Machine Disks.+ It's a bit misleading in your case, but will show you the old set of backups.
    If your TM drive/partition is big enough, you may want to keep the old backups. If not, your best bet may be to erase the drive with Disk Utility and let it start over.
    If you decide to keep them, monitor TM's backups for a while, to be sure it's "thinning" the old set properly. Otherwise, when the disk gets near full, it will start deleting the oldest of the new set, not the old set.
    The easiest way to do that is to download the +Time Machine Buddy+ widget from: http://www.apple.com/downloads/dashboard/status/timemachinebuddy.html. It shows the messages from your logs for one TM backup run at a time, in a small window.
    TM should "thin" most backups after 24 hours, but keep the first of the day for a month. Then it deletes the dailies, except for one per week, which it keeps as long as there's room.
